George Kittle's Injury: A Setback for the 49ers
1/15/2026, 8:00:26 AM
Key Event: Kittle's Injury in the Playoffs
George Kittle, the seven-time Pro Bowl tight end for the San Francisco 49ers, suffered an Achilles injury during the NFC wild-card matchup against the Philadelphia Eagles. This injury occurred in the second quarter, leading to his absence in the upcoming NFC divisional round against the Seattle Seahawks. Despite Kittle's injury, the 49ers managed to secure a victory against the defending champions, the Eagles.
Impact on the Team
Kittle's injury adds to the challenges faced by the 49ers, who will also be without key defensive players Nick Bosa and Fred Warner for the game against the Seahawks. The team has experienced a series of injuries throughout the season, which has tested their resilience. Pro Bowl offensive lineman Trent Williams noted that these challenges have made the team stronger, stating, "I think that made us stronger for stuff like this."
Personal Reflections and Support
Following the injury, Kittle's wife, Claire, expressed her heartbreak and optimism regarding his recovery. In an emotional Instagram post, she shared her disbelief at the injury and her unwavering support for Kittle, stating, "He always gets up. He’s George — he can do all things." Claire emphasized the team's spirit, highlighting their determination and resilience in the face of adversity. She concluded her message with gratitude for the support they have received, saying, "Thank you for loving G and carrying some of this pain for us."
